Counter-Strike 2 launch date window
The Counter-Strike 2 launch date has been confirmed for Summer time 2023. Counter-Strike 2 shall be out there as a free improve to CSGO later this 12 months.
Counter-Strike 2 restricted check
Counter-Strike 2 is playable as we speak, however you have to be chosen by Valve in an effort to achieve entry to the sport. Right here’s what Valve says you have to do to be one of many gamers chosen for the Counter-Strike 2 restricted check:
“Gamers are chosen based mostly on numerous elements deemed necessary by the Counter-Strike 2 improvement staff, together with (however not restricted to) current playtime on Valve official servers, belief issue, and Steam account standing,” says Valve. When you’ve been chosen, you must obtain a message immediate if you subsequent boot up CSGO.
Up to now, Valve has confirmed in a current Reddit post that some of the players that received automatic access to the Counter-Strike 2 limited test have played competitively. Any esports-level player that has attended a major competition or has been involved in Valve’s competitions in some capacity was granted access.

Counter-Strike 2 trailers
Valve announced Counter-Strike 2 by dropping three trailers on their YouTube channel: Responsive Smokes, Leveling Up The World, and Moving Beyond Tick Rate.
Smoke grenades have been redesigned to become dynamic volumetric objects that interact with the environment. Now that smokes can be altered by players, you can use weapons and items like grenades to move entire smoke grenades out of the way. Shooting through smoke now produces a line of sight through it, allowing both sets of players to peer through the cloud.
The move to the Source 2 engine has prompted Valve to redesign and overhaul a number of the Counter-Strike 2 maps. The redesigns come in three forms: touchstone maps, upgrades, and overhauls. Touchstone maps (Dust 2, Mirage, Train) are classic maps that have only received lighting and character-read changes. This allows players to analyse the differences between CSGO and CS2 using a familiar map layout that is unchanged from each game. Upgrades (Nuke and Aztec) represent maps that utilise Source 2 lighting to produce realistic materials, lighting, and reflections. Overhauls (Italy and Overpass) are maps that have been fully rebuilt using the Source 2 tools and rendering features.
One of the biggest complaints about the competitive side of Counter-Strike has to do with the tick rate of servers. In CS2, servers are tickless, ensuring the player’s actions happen at the exact moment they pressed the button rather than during a set tick.

Counter-Strike 2 might also characteristic a much-loved third-party CSGO software that enables gamers to bind the bounce and throw actions to 1 key, often known as the jumpthrow bind. If true, gamers received’t should enter the in-game console each time.
There’s additionally information about Valve utilizing an upgraded model of their anti-cheat system, VAC. This new system, dubbed VAC Dwell, is claimed to have the facility to detect when gamers are dishonest whereas the match is at the moment lively. Matches will immediately finish as soon as VAC Dwell detects a cheater, saving each groups time as they will instantly queue up for one more recreation.
